What are motels like?
When you stay at a motel, you’ll often find a free parking spot and an outdoor pool. With a stay at a motel, you’ll usually access your room from an outside corridor overlooking the car park. The word “motel” was conceived in 1925 in San Luis Obispo, California by the owner of the Milestone Mo-Tel.

What can I do in Land O Lakes?
These are some of the parks and outdoorsy places: Ottawa National Forest, Nicolet National Forest and Wisconsin River. You’ll find these family-friendly attractions in the area: Eagle Falls Adventure Golf & Laser Tag and Eliason Hardware and Lumber. While you’re exploring the area, consider visiting Northern Waters Casino Resort, Voyageur Lake and Cranberry Lake.
What's the seasonal weather like in Land O Lakes?
Weather can make or break a road trip, so we’ve gathered some data about year-round temperatures in Land O Lakes to help you plan yours.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-7°C. The snowiest months in Land O Lakes are April, March, May and December, with each month seeing an average of 28 cm of snowfall.
